titleOfInvention Method for the preparation of 2-methoxy-4-(n-t-butylamino-carbonyl)-benzenesulfonyl chloride
abstract The invention relates to a process for the preparation of 2-methoxy-4-(N-t-butylaminocarbonyl)benzenesulfonyl chloride by sulfonating m-hydroxybenzoic acid, methylating the hydroxy group of the resulting sulfonic acid or its salt, transforming the carboxylic acid group and the sulfonic acid group to acid chloride groups and reacting the 4-chlorosulfonyl-3-methoxy-benzoyl chloride with t-butylamine, which comprises carrying out the sulfonation of the 3-methoxy-benzoic acid of general formula (II) with 96% sulfuric acid, separating the resulting 3-hydroxy-4-sulfobenzoic acid of general formula (III) in the form of its salt of general formula (IV), wherein Z stands for alkali metal or ammonium group, methylating the compound of general formula (IV) in the presence of a phase transfer catalyst at a pH value of about 11.5, transforming the 3-methoxy-4-sulfobenzoic acid mono salt of general formula (V), wherein the meaning of Z is as defined above, to the acid chloride of general formula (VI), and reacting the compound of general formula (VI) with t-butylamine used in equimolar amount or in a small excess, in the presence of an acid binding agent, in aprotic solvent, at low temperature.
